Quick Verdict

Microsoft Teams and Zoom are closely matched with similar ratings (4.4 vs 4.6). Microsoft Teams is more affordable at $4/user/mo vs $14.99/host/mo. Both are strong options in the Video Conferencing category. Choose based on your specific needs, team size, and feature priorities.

Best For

Microsoft Teams
  • Microsoft 365 organizations wanting unified collaboration
  • Teams needing chat + video + files in one platform
  • Enterprises already invested in Microsoft ecosystem
Zoom
  • Companies prioritizing video quality
  • External client meetings and webinars
  • Organizations wanting simple, reliable video conferencing

Limitations

Microsoft Teams
  • Video quality slightly below Zoom
  • Complex interface can overwhelm users
  • Less value if not using full Microsoft 365 suite
Zoom
  • 40-minute limit on free plan group meetings
  • Separate tool from team chat (not all-in-one)
  • Can get expensive for large organizations
